Edward J. Cowan is a professor of Scottish History at the University of Glasgow and has written widely on the history of Viking Scotland, early modern Scottish political thought, Scottish popular culture and Scottish emigration history. He lives in Glasgow.

R. Andrew McDonald is Professor of History at Brock University, Canada, where he was the founding director of the Centre for Medieval and Renaissance Studies. He is the author of many books, book chapters, and articles on medieval Scottish, Hebridean, and Manx history, including The Kingdom of the Isles: Scotland?s Western Seaboard, c.1100-c.1336 (East Linton: Tuckwell Press, 1997) and Manx kingship in its Irish Sea setting: King Rögnvaldr and the Crovan dynasty, 1187-1229 (Dublin: Four Courts Press, 2007). He is co-editor with Angus A. Somerville of The Viking Age: A Reader (Studies in Medieval Civilizations and Cultures XIV. Toronto: University of Toronto Press, 2010).

Synopsis:

Alba: Celtic Scotland in the Medieval Era is the first such volume to scrutinise in detail the history of the Highlands and Islands incorporating the most up-to-date research.
